3
respostas

Projeto Final

Este projeto tem por objetivo inserir 4 equipes e sortear uma semi final de um torneio.

Sorteio semi-finais

3 respostas

Oi Odirlei

Para compartilhar o código você precisa utilizar a ferramenta </> (inserir bloco de código) aqui do editor e inserir o código entre as crases.

Ok, vou tentar novamente

<meta charset="UTF-8">

<h1>Sorteio semi-finais</h1>


<script>

function pulaLinha(){
    document.write("<br>");
}

function mostraTexto(frase){
    document.write(frase);
    pulaLinha();
}

function sorteiaNumeros() {

    return Math.round(Math.random()*3);

}

function geraLista(quantidade){
    var sorteio = [];
    var contador = 0;
    while (contador <= quantidade){

        var numeroAleatorio = sorteiaNumeros();
        var achou = false;

            for(posicao = 0; posicao < sorteio.length; posicao++){
                if(sorteio[posicao] == numeroAleatorio){
                    achou = true;
                    break;
                }
            }
            if(achou == false){
            sorteio.push(numeroAleatorio);
            contador++;
            }

    }
    return sorteio;
}

var sorteio = geraLista(3);
console.log(sorteio);

var times = [];
var quantidade = 4;
var contador = 1;
while( contador <= quantidade) {
    var equipe = prompt("Informe a equipe " + contador);
    var existe = false;
    for( var posicao = 0; posicao < times.length; posicao++) {
        if( times[posicao] == equipe) {
            existe = true;
            break;
        }
    }
    if( existe == false) {
        times.push(equipe);
        contador++;
    }
}

console.log(times);
mostraTexto(times);
pulaLinha;
sorteio = contador;
mostraTexto(times[0] + " X " + times[3]);
pulaLinha;
mostraTexto(times[1] + " X " + times[2]);

</script>

Oi Odirlei

Muito bom! Parabéns pelo empenho nos estudos!

Continue praticando e qualquer dúvida pode contar com a gente.